
Right to Pay for Retrofitting
Many homes across the UK are cold, hard to heat, and expensive to run. Retrofitting simply means upgrading an existing home to make it warmer, more energy-efficient, and cheaper to live in — for example through better insulation, improved heating, or draught-proofing.
​
The Right to Pay for Retrofitting is about giving homeowners the clear right to pay for these improvements, even when permissions, shared ownership, or building rules make it difficult to do so.
​
At the moment, many people who own their homes want to improve energy efficiency but are held back by legal or structural barriers. This right would remove unnecessary obstacles, allowing homeowners to invest in sensible, approved upgrades that improve comfort, lower energy bills, and reduce carbon emissions.
​
A warmer, more efficient home benefits everyone — and people should have the right to improve the homes they own.
